Description

This is a row of three-storey terraced buildings dating from the early to mid-19th century. Constructed of red brick, the buildings have a modern shop front across their full frontage. They retain three sash windows per floor, each with glazing bars. The roof is slate, with projecting eaves supported by brackets. The buildings are included on the list for their group value, forming part of a cohesive row along West Street.
